When your doctor diagnoses multiple myeloma, they will also tell you the stage your disease is in. Learn how doctors decide the stage of your cancer, and what that means for your recovery.
Staging Systems for Multiple Myeloma
There are two systems that identify the stages of multiple myeloma. The newer one, which doctors use most often, is the revised international staging system . It predicts how well you'll do with treatment.
